Kamphoff, Gill and colleagues (2010) surveyed the Association for Applied Sport Psychology conference programs for almost thirty

years. The few abstracts that did address diversity issues focused on simple comparisons of:

The few abstracts that addressed diversity issues focused on simple gender comparisons.

<h3></h3><h3>What was Kamphoff, Araki and Gill's research?</h3>

These scholars carried out research on multicultural issues, in the work associated with the Association for Applied Sports Psychology, the results demonstrated that gender issues are still relevant in today's society, where coaches have suffered discrimination and homophobia.

Therefore, current research reveals that there is still a need for more dissemination of information and practices on gender equality in society.
